Key Responsibilities
A Security Officer Level 5 works above and beyond an employee at Levels l,2,3 and 4 and to the level of their skills, competence and training and may co-ordinate the work of Security Officers working in a team environment within a monitoring centre.
- Works individually or in a team environment under limited supervision, which may not necessarily be at the site where the officer is posted;
- Exercises high level communications and interpersonal skills;
- Assists in the provision of training in conjunction with supervisors or trainers;
- Exercises discretion within the scope of this classification level; and
- Exercises computer skills at a higher level than Level 4.
Indicative of the tasks that an employee at this level may be required to perform are the following:
- Keyboard operation to alter the parameters within an integrated intelligent building management or security system, including operating computer programs that have the ability to remotely lock or unlock doors, program access cards, audit door access by individuals as well as recording the time and date of access; and
- Co-ordinate, monitor or record the activities of security officers utilising a verbal or computer based communications system within a monitoring centre including in or in connection with an airport security zone.
A Security Officer Level 5 may be required to perform duties of security officers at Levels 1,2,3 and 4 that are not designed to promote deskilling.
